Waiting for my latte at a coffeshop at 16th and Capp one day, I was stunned by a particular poster on the wall - a beautiful woodcut illustrating the declining amount of government funds put towards affordable housing. I demanded to know where it came from, and was directed to the building next door, to the headquarters of WRAP, a wonderful non profit dedicated "to exposing and eliminating the root causes of civil and human rights abuses of people experiencing poverty and homelessness in our communities."
